Contain a industry with The present UTC time-stamp in it and check it around the server. If it is also far in the past, or whether it is in the future, the form is invalid.
If an individual asked for a URL like these, they would be logged in as the initial activated consumer located in the database (and odds are that Here is the administrator):
A more specialized attack could overlap the complete web site or Screen a login variety, which seems the same as the site's first, but transmits the person title and password on the attacker's internet site.
We are able to include few additional points, Those people factors are: 1) process can allow for choose and DML statements in it, Exactly where as function can allow for only decide on statements. 2) a perform could be referred to as in proc...
We are going to deal with the session variables and will create a handful of queries to reveal what are they great for.
To achieve this, we can easily pick a random staff whose career title is Profits Rep from the staff table and update it for the workers desk.
Regrettably, Expert assessment in the HomeWork app is just not but ready. This app is over the checklist and may be reviewed in the nearest aspect. Meanwhile, useful content you will discover additional from the Formal description below.
The session ID is created working with SecureRandom.hex which generates a random hex string employing System certain techniques (like OpenSSL, /dev/urandom or Win32 CryptoAPI) for producing cryptographically protected random quantities. At the moment It's not at all feasible to brute-force Rails' session IDs.
On the web MySQL help is only a click on away, employing professionals to help with your MySQL projects and obtain you the best grades doable. Every single MySQL assignment should get you the ideal grades achievable, and that's our promise to you personally. Our writers are MySQL assignment problem solvers, with many of the expertise you need to impress your instructors and in some cases to always have the do the job done with out faults.
This really is your chance to shine! I geared up an assignment so that you can prepare new abilities, so let us roll up the sleeves and have to operate.
Bulk binding is extremely helpful in functionality tunning scenarios. BULK COLLECT and FORALL are tow major vital of bulk binding. in bulk binding any DML Procedure is done in an individual execute so context swiching is just not planning to taking place.
Ruby on Rails has some clever helper techniques, for example versus SQL injection, so this is hardly a dilemma.
Later on We are going to go over new strategies for defending and reacting to this risk. SQL injection is a difficulty for PLSQL triggers and deals which can be exemplified in portion seven.2